The Sweepwright service scans Hollowgate clusters every six hours for orphaned resources: volumes with no attached workload, load balancers pointing at deleted targets, and DNS records whose owning deployment no longer exists. Candidates are quarantined for 72 hours before deletion, and each sweep emits a manifest to the Ledgerfall audit topic so reviewers at the weekly eng sync can veto removals. All sweep and veto endpoints authenticate against the internal Sweepwright gateway using the key below.

API key for kahop-fawip: qvz23-AHYlCVCi2JKvw2xa3Qz34iE

Handover: garage feed. Stallwatch occupancy feed runs fine; one flaky sensor on level 3, ignore the duplicate counts until hardware swap. Poller restarts itself on failure. Don't touch the aggregation window before the release cut — Renna signed off on current values. Everything the release build needs is captured in the configuration below.

settings of bafof-tagep:
[frador]
port = 9300
region = west-1
host = frador.norvacorp.corp
timeout_ms = 3000
retries = 5

Hey Marisol — handing off the Quellwerk transcode farm before I'm out. Workers pull jobs from the Fenchurch queue, burst up to 40 nodes, and scale down overnight. Nothing exotic security-wise except the signed job payloads, which you'll want to audit. The current production settings for the farm are listed below.

deployment values, yafof-fajeg:
[eliox]
host = eliox.nelvrocorp.internal
user = eliox_svc
database = eliox_prod

## Deployment

Tilecrate runs as a standalone cache layer in front of the Mapforge renderers. Deploy via the standard Quarrel pipeline; the cache warms itself from the last snapshot, so no manual priming is needed. If eviction rates spike after rollout, check disk headroom before restarting. The active configuration for the production cluster is listed below.

service settings:
FRAMIR_LOG_LEVEL=debug
FRAMIR_METRICS_HOST=metrics.framir.tolvaqcorp.corp
FRAMIR_POOL_SIZE=16